- Title
The Value of Consulting Services for Achieving High Levels of Performance within European Funded Projects.
- Authors
DARIE, Madalin; CAPATINA, Alexandru; SCHIN, George Cristian; MICU, Angela-Eliza; MICU, Adrian
- Abstract
Consulting services play a crucial role in enhancing the performance of European funded projects. These projects often require specialized knowledge, multidisciplinary skills, and adherence to complex guidelines. This paper attempts to explore the role of consulting services in achieving the expected levels of performance in the case of EU funded projects. The correlations among five latent variables (the level of knowledge of the consulting team, the level of involvement of the consulting team, effective communication with project beneficiaries, confidence in the quality of consulting services and the performance within the projects with European funding) are analyzed using a structural model. The findings reveal interesting insights related to the interplay between the enablers of successful EU projects' implementation. Consulting firms offer project management tools and expertise to ensure projects are executed in line with EU guidelines.
